THE MORE THE MARI. THE MORE THE MARI blogs about life in MARIMORE Inc, a startup in Tokyo creating products that aim to make our lives easier. Thursday, 15 September 2011. The MARIMORE Blog has moved. In order to organize information better and establish a stronger company brand, we have moved this blog to a different address.
